The document titled 'Acceptance of Appointment' is designed for recording the acceptance of an appointment in a corporation. It is particularly relevant for appointment resolutions within 30 days in Bexar. This form outlines the necessary information, including the effective date of the appointment and a space for the appointed individual to sign and print their name. It serves as an official acknowledgment of the appointment, ensuring transparency and compliance with corporate governance standards. Users are advised to accurately fill in the blanks with the relevant details to avoid any legal discrepancies. For adult name changes and uncontested child name changes in Bexar county, your name change attorney can normally obtain a court order within two to three weeks of your initial appointment. Meanwhile, adult and uncontested cases in Comal, Guadalupe, or other counties normally take 4-6 weeks.

You can access various court records through legal databases like Lexis, Westlaw, and Fastcase. State Law Library patrons can use Fastcase remotely to find final opinions for select Texas and federal appellate cases. Lexis and Westlaw are available at the library in person.
